Arabic

[edit]

Pronunciation

[edit]
  • (letter name):IPA(key): /qaːf/
  • (phoneme):IPA(key): /q/
  • (Main dialectal variations):IPA(key): /ʔ/,/q/,/ɡ/
  • (Other dialectal variations):IPA(key): /k/,/ɢ/,/d͡z/,/d͡ʒ/,/ɣ/

Etymology 1

[edit]

From the Nabataean letter𐢏(q,qoph), derived from thePhoenician letter𐤒(q,qop), from an uncertainEgyptian hieroglyph (𓃻?). See also Classical Syriacܩ(q,qūp), Hebrewק(q,qūph), Ancient GreekϘ(Q,qoppa), LatinQ.

Letter

[edit]

ق/ ق‍/ ‍ق‍/ ‍ق (qāf) (no case)

  1. The twenty-firstletter of the Arabicalphabet, written in theArabic script; preceded byف(f) and followed byك(k).

Hijazi Arabic

[edit]

Pronunciation

[edit]

Letter

[edit]

ق (gāf) (no case)

  1. The twenty-firstletter of the Hijazi Arabicalphabet, written in theArabic script; preceded byف(fāʔ) and followed byك(kāf).

Usage notes

[edit]

The letter’s name is mostly rendered as [qaːf], but it is mostly pronounced and represents the phoneme /g/, except in words and phrases borrowed or influenced by Modern Standard Arabic where it is pronounced [q].

Persian

[edit]

Pronunciation

[edit]

Letter

[edit]

ق / قـ / ـقـ / ‍ـق (qâf) (no case)

  1. The twenty-fourthletter of the Persianalphabet, calledقاف and written in theArabic script; preceded byف and followed byک.

Usage notes

[edit]

In Tehran, Iranian Azerbaijan, and some surrounding areas, this letter may be pronounced as /ɢ/. Outside of those regions the letter is almost always pronounced as /q/.
